一站式物联网解决方案服务商

单片机+云平台+APP=数据同步管理

免费咨询热线:18969108718

东莞物联网水质检测系统解决方案及stm32单片机开发技术详解

   专注南京嵌入式软件开发、南京单片机开发、南京物联网系统开发、南京上位机开发、南京PCB电路板设计,一站式物联网解决方案提供商。

东莞物联网水质检测系统解决方案及stm32单片机开发技术详解

在东莞市的物联网行业发展中, 水质监测系统的研发与应用成为了重要的组成部分。本篇文章将详细介绍一个基于STM32系列单片机和ESP8266模组的智能水质检测系统的设计思路、功能模块以及实施步骤。

一、项目概述

东莞市某物联网科技有限公司近期承接了一项关于城市水环境监测系统的开发任务。该系统主要针对河流湖泊等自然水域,通过实时监控水中各项指标(如温度、PH值、溶解氧浓度)来评估水质状况,并及时发出警报。

二、功能模块介绍

本项目包含以下几个关键的功能模块:

  • 传感器数据采集与处理单元:使用STM32单片机作为核心控制芯片,连接各类水质检测专用的电化学探头(如温度传感探针、PH计等),通过ADC转换器将模拟信号转为数字信息。
  • 无线通讯模块:采用ESP8266模组实现数据上传至云端的功能。此部分涉及到TCP/IP协议栈的应用,以及HTTP/HTTPS请求的封装与解析工作。

    三、技术选型及考量因素

    1. STM32单片机:

    • - 选择STM32系列的原因在于其强大的运算能力和丰富的外设资源,特别适合用于复杂的传感器数据处理任务。
    • - 同时支持多种编程语言(如C、Python),便于不同背景的开发人员参与项目工作。

    2. ESP8266模组:

    • - 考虑到物联网设备需要具备良好的网络连接能力,ESP8266凭借其低功耗特性及广泛的应用支持成为了理想的选择。
    • - 支持Wi-Fi和蓝牙功能,能够实现远程数据传输。

    四、开发周期预估与技术难点分析

    根据目前项目的规模和技术复杂度估计, 完成整个系统的研发工作大约需要6到8个月的时间。其中初期设计阶段约需2-3月,硬件调试及软件编码各占1个半月左右。

    五、人员配比建议

    为了保证项目进度和质量, 我们推荐如下的人力配置:

    • - 前端UI设计师2人,负责用户界面的设计与优化;
    • - 后端开发工程师3名(含1位架构师),主要职责为服务器搭建、数据库管理及API接口设计。
    六、欢迎咨询

    如果您对本项目感兴趣或有相关需求,请随时联系我们。东莞市某物联网科技有限公司产品经理陈经理,联系电话:18969108718;微信同号:(请直接拨打).

    东莞单片机开发服务

    我们专注于为客户提供全面的物联网解决方案, 包括但不限于:

      - 水质检测系统 - 空气质量监测设备 - 车辆交通流量分析装置等

    总结与展望

    随着科技的进步和人们对生活环境品质要求的提高,物联网技术在环保领域的应用将越来越广泛。东莞市某公司将继续致力于技术创新和服务优化, 为推动智慧城市建设和改善民生贡献自己的一份力量。

填写您的项目需求给我们。

*请认真填写需求信息,我们会在24小时内与您取得联系。